As an Employee Relations Executive, you will play a crucial role in maintaining positive employee relationships, ensuring compliance with employment laws, and supporting HR policies.


Key Responsibilities

Employee Relations & Compliance

  • Maintain positive employee relations and ensure compliance with employment laws.
  • Manage cases related to work ethics, performance, counseling, litigation, discrimination, harassment (including POSH), etc.
  • Act as a policy counsel & subject matter expert, advising business units on HR policies.

HR Policy Implementation & Support

  • Provide coaching & support to leaders on performance, behavior, and policy interpretation.
  • Ensure thorough documentation of employee issues and legal matters.
  • Handle vendor invoices, legal documentation, and monthly reporting.

Legal & Regulatory Compliance

  • Collaborate with stakeholders for Department of Labor audits, legal & regulatory processes.
  • Advise management on labor law applicability and compliance in India.
  • Partner with internal & external legal counsel and liaise with government authorities.

Employee Experience & Engagement

  • Focus on delivering a positive employee experience through best ER practices.
  • Build strong relationships and leverage them to drive results.
